🎭 AUDITIONS, Y’ALL! 🎭

Romeo ‘n Juliet – Where true love collides with family fortunes, feuds, and Southern flair.

This ain’t just any small-town love story. We’re settin’ Shakespeare’s classic in 2025, right between the cattle dynasties and peach grower elites of the modern South. 

Family legacies are at stake. Romance is forbidden. And Lord help ‘em, these two are fallin’ fast.

📅 Audition Dates: May 15, 6pm, and May 17, 1pm
📍 Location: Mendocino College Lake Center, 2565 Parallel Dr., Lakeport
🎭 Roles Available: ALL OF ‘EM. That’s right, sugar—whether you see yourself as a smooth-talkin’ Romeo, a firecracker Juliet, a meddlin’ nurse, or the cousin who starts the family drama, we’ve got a spot for you. And if you just wanna be part of the action? There’s plenty of room in the ensemble too! From high-society party guests to rowdy ranch hands, this story needs a town full of folks to stir the pot.

💌 How to Audition: Choose a scene from the roles available on our website. There is a document of audition character notes to help you decide. Prepare for the audition by practicin’ how yer gonna talk. Come on down and show us what you got.

No experience? No problem. If you’ve ever thrown a dramatic Southern toast, been caught in a family rivalry, or delivered a perfectly timed “bless your heart,” you just might be perfect.

For more information contact director John tomlinson – jtomlinson@mendocino.edu
